Scurri is primarily a delivery management platform designed to optimize the shipping processes for eCommerce businesses. Its core functionalities include carrier integration, label generation, tracking, and reporting. Scurri targets online retailers and eCommerce companies that need efficient and scalable solutions for their shipping and logistics operations, primarily in the UK and European markets.
Scurri has a strong presence in the UK and Europe, benefiting from partnerships with major carriers and its easy integration with popular eCommerce platforms like Shopify and Magento. While specific market share data might not be publicly available, Scurri is recognized as an essential tool for many mid-sized to large eCommerce businesses in its target regions.

EWDC E-commerce provides a comprehensive suite of eCommerce solutions, including web development, digital marketing, and logistics integration. It targets small to mid-sized businesses looking to establish or upgrade their online sales channels. The platform focuses on delivering end-to-end support from website creation to back-end logistics support.
EWDC E-commerce has a more niche user base, predominantly serving small to medium enterprises (SMEs) that might not have the resources or expertise to handle all aspects of digital sales. Its complete service package can be attractive to businesses looking for a one-stop solution.

Shipway is an eCommerce logistics management tool designed to streamline shipping processes, focusing on tracking, notifications, and returns management. It primarily targets online retailers and marketplaces that require enhanced visibility and communication throughout the delivery process.
Shipway has been gaining traction in markets like India, where there is a high demand for improving logistics efficiency and customer satisfaction in the eCommerce sector. It is used by a mix of small businesses and larger retailers looking for enhanced tracking and customer communication solutions.

Target Audience: Scurri targets large-scale European eCommerce operations, EWDC focuses on SMEs needing full-service solutions, while Shipway emphasizes customer communication and tracking for a broad range of online retailers.
Market Presence: Scurri holds a strong position in the UK/Europe, EWDC is niche with more global reach due to its comprehensive offerings, and Shipway is prominent in emerging markets like India.
Differentiators: Scurri offers superior carrier management and integration capabilities, EWDC provides full-spectrum eCommerce services, and Shipway prioritizes the post-purchase experience with real-time communications.
Each of these platforms has tailored its services to address specific needs within the eCommerce logistics space, offering distinct advantages based on the maturity and specific requirements of their target markets.
